One of the must-visit sites in Jalalabad region is the stunning Arslanbob Walnut Forest. This ancient forest is considered one of the most extensive walnut forests in the world and is a true natural wonder. Stroll through the shady pathways, breathe in the fresh air, and marvel at the sheer size and beauty of the walnut trees. Take advantage of the opportunity to taste the delicious local walnuts and explore the nearby waterfalls that add to the charm of this enchanting place.

Nature lovers will also be delighted by the beauty of Sary-Chelek Lake. This pristine alpine lake is a hidden gem, surrounded by lush green forests and towering mountains. Take a boat ride on the crystal-clear waters, hike along the scenic trails, and enjoy a picnic amidst the tranquil surroundings. Sary-Chelek Lake offers a perfect escape from the hustle and bustle of everyday life, allowing you to immerse yourself in nature's embrace.

The Uzgen Minaret and Mausoleums are a must-visit for those interested in history and culture. Dating back to the 11th century, these ancient architectural marvels are a testament to the region's rich past. Admire the minaret's intricate carvings and exquisite design, and explore the beautifully preserved mausoleums that showcase traditional Islamic architecture. The Uzgen Minaret and Mausoleums glimpse the region's historical significance and are a treat for history enthusiasts.
